+## AI Assistant
+
+The FrameScout AI assistant is grounded in the signed-in user's saved
+locations. It can compare places, interpret current conditions and answer
+follow-up questions in the selected UI language.
+
+The assistant includes several practical safeguards:
+
+- only the current user's locations are placed in the context;
+- at most 50 locations are considered and live conditions are fetched for at
+ most 10 of them;
+- weather and sunlight data use the PostgreSQL cache when possible;
+- obvious unrelated requests are rejected before an OpenAI request;
+- per-user, global daily and concurrent-request limits protect cost and abuse;
+- conversation history is bounded and treated as untrusted reference data;
+- saved locations are returned as safe clickable UI references rather than
+ raw HTML or Markdown.
+
+
+
+The API key stays on the server in `.env`; it is never sent to the browser.

+## 9. AI assistant and usage controls
+
+The `/ai/ask` endpoint reads only the authenticated user's saved locations.
+Questions are kept deliberately permissive for natural language, while clear
+off-topic patterns are rejected before an OpenAI request. Conditions are
+loaded only when the question needs them, and the request context is bounded
+to the newest locations and a fixed description length.
+
+The frontend sends a small conversation history for follow-up questions. The
+backend labels that history as untrusted reference data, while the model is
+instructed to answer from FrameScout context only. Saved locations are
+annotated with safe machine-readable references; the frontend converts those
+references into buttons that focus the corresponding map marker.
+
+AI requests are logged with status and token usage. PostgreSQL advisory locking
+serializes the rate-limit decision, preventing concurrent requests from
+passing the same quota check. Per-user rolling-window, per-user daily, global
+daily and concurrent-request limits protect both cost and availability.
